What Is General Plastic Surgery?

General plastic surgery refers to surgical procedures that reshape, repair, or reconstruct different parts of the body. Plastic surgery includes both reconstructive procedures and cosmetic procedures.

Reconstructive surgery usually helps restore appearance or function after:

  • Accidents or injuries
  • Burns
  • Birth differences
  • Cancer surgery
  • Previous surgical procedures
  • Tissue damage

Cosmetic procedures focus mainly on improving the appearance of a specific body area.

A plastic surgeon evaluates the patient’s health, goals, and medical history before recommending a suitable procedure.

Common General Plastic Surgery Procedures

Plastic surgery covers many treatment options. The right procedure depends on the patient’s needs and the surgeon’s assessment.

Breast Procedures

Breast surgery may include procedures such as breast reconstruction, breast reduction, or breast lift.

These procedures may help improve body balance, restore breast shape after certain treatments, or address physical discomfort.

Facial Procedures

Facial plastic surgery can address changes in the nose, eyelids, ears, or other facial areas.

Common procedures include:

  • Rhinoplasty
  • Eyelid surgery
  • Facial reconstruction
  • Scar revision
  • Ear surgery

The goal may be cosmetic improvement or restoration after an injury.

Reconstructive Surgery

Reconstructive surgery helps restore damaged or missing tissue.

It may help people recovering from:

  • Severe injuries
  • Burns
  • Skin cancer
  • Other medical conditions

The surgeon creates a treatment plan based on the affected area and the patient’s overall health.

Scar Revision

Scars can develop after injuries, burns, or previous surgeries. Scar revision may improve the appearance of certain scars and, in some cases, improve movement around the affected area.

What to Expect During Recovery

Recovery depends on the type and extent of general plastic surgery performed.

During recovery, you may experience:

  • Swelling
  • Bruising
  • Mild discomfort
  • Tiredness
  • Temporary changes in sensation

Your surgeon will provide specific instructions for wound care, medication, physical activity, and follow-up appointments.

Possible Risks and Complications

Like any surgery, plastic surgery has potential risks. These may include:

  • Infection
  • Bleeding
  • Scarring
  • Swelling
  • Changes in sensation
  • Poor wound healing
  • Reaction to anesthesia

The risks vary depending on the procedure and the patient’s health.

Cosmetic vs. Reconstructive Plastic Surgery

Although both fall under plastic surgery, their goals can differ.

Cosmetic surgery generally focuses on improving appearance.

Reconstructive surgery focuses on restoring form and function after injury, illness, or a congenital condition.

Some procedures can provide both functional and cosmetic benefits.

Is Plastic Surgery Right for Everyone?

Plastic surgery is not suitable for everyone. Your doctor will consider your health, expectations, medical history, and the specific procedure.

A good candidate generally understands the procedure and has realistic expectations about the results.

It is important to choose treatment for personal reasons rather than pressure from others.

How Long Do Results Last?

The duration of results varies significantly.

Factors such as:

  • Age
  • Lifestyle
  • Skin condition
  • Weight changes
  • Sun exposure
  • Natural aging

can affect long-term results.

Following healthy lifestyle habits and your surgeon’s recommendations can help maintain results.
